Thanks for the clarification. I suppose the easiest way to delete all the xxx_1.mp3 files would be to do a custom search using the criteria Filename contains _1 and once the search returns the results, select them all and delete them. But make sure the playlist does contain the original files (without the _1) before deleting. I suggest only deleting a couple at a time until you're certain it's doing what you expect.

My further question is how did those files get there? MB would only add the _1 to a file if the same filename already existed. How exactly did you put the tracks in the playlist? Did you copy them from within MB? Did you drag/drop from within MB? Or did you put them into the playlist using a file manager from outside MB?
